Mr. Read is on the faculty of the Schulich School of Music at McGill University, where he teaches violin and chamber music.

 

Canadian violinist Alexander Read has quickly become a sought-after performer on the international music scene. He was appointed Principal Second Violin with the Orchestre Symphonique de Montréal in April of 2013. Mr. Read's recitals and concerto performances have been broadcast on CBC Radio/Radio-Canada, and he has presented concerts across North America, Europe, Asia and Australasia. An avid chamber musician, he has appeared at the Ottawa International Chamber Music Festival, Concerts aux Îles du Bic, Le Domaine Forget, the Verbier Festival, the Norfolk Chamber Music Festival and the Montreal Chamber Music Festival. Mr. Read's interest in historical performance, particularly of the classical and romantic periods, has led to collaborations with leading musicians of the field, including members of the London Haydn Quartet.

Winner of the Knigge Piano Competition (2013), Mr. Doucet has also been awarded top prizes for his performances of contemporary works, namely at the Ibiza International Piano Competition (2013) and the Prix d’Europe (2014).

Praised for his sincere and colourful playing as well as for his modern and fascinating writing, pianist and author Pierre-André Doucet is rapidly establishing himself as one of Canada’s most captivating young artists.

Mr Doucet is presently a doctoral candidate at l’Université de Montréal, where he studies under Maneli Pirzadeh. He has also benefited from masterclasses with some of the world’s leading artists at the Music Academy of the West, Songfest and Tanglewood (United States) and the Franz-Schubert-Institut (Austria).

In addition to having been declared the Discovery of the Year at the most recent Éloizes Gala, Pierre-André Doucet was also recently featured on CBC Radio’s list of 30 Hot Canadian Classical Musicians Under 30.
